diff options
author | Gabor Juhos <juhosg@openwrt.org> | 2009-05-28 18:48:54 +0000 |
---|---|---|
committer | Gabor Juhos <juhosg@openwrt.org> | 2009-05-28 18:48:54 +0000 |
commit | 463a6f4bda3a01c3c699771661f3007541a7fd68 (patch) | |
tree | a87e8a7210c3a3c14414285c7283a54ad47d48de | |
parent | 61f503c77ac7ce958ca951707a69d7a9d9327599 (diff) | |
download | upstream-463a6f4bda3a01c3c699771661f3007541a7fd68.tar.gz upstream-463a6f4bda3a01c3c699771661f3007541a7fd68.tar.bz2 upstream-463a6f4bda3a01c3c699771661f3007541a7fd68.zip |
base-files: update command line for the new hotplug2
SVN-Revision: 16154
-rw-r--r-- | package/base-files/Makefile | 2 | ||||
-rwxr-xr-x | package/base-files/files/etc/init.d/boot | 3 | ||||
-rwxr-xr-x | package/base-files/files/etc/preinit | 4 |
3 files changed, 5 insertions, 4 deletions
diff --git a/package/base-files/Makefile b/package/base-files/Makefile index 6a697f153c..3bb809f43c 100644 --- a/package/base-files/Makefile +++ b/package/base-files/Makefile @@ -9,7 +9,7 @@ include $(TOPDIR)/rules.mk include $(INCLUDE_DIR)/kernel.mk PKG_NAME:=base-files -PKG_RELEASE:=20 +PKG_RELEASE:=21 PKG_FILE_DEPENDS:=$(PLATFORM_DIR)/ $(GENERIC_PLATFORM_DIR)/base-files/ diff --git a/package/base-files/files/etc/init.d/boot b/package/base-files/files/etc/init.d/boot index 12226be788..6ecddfb022 100755 --- a/package/base-files/files/etc/init.d/boot +++ b/package/base-files/files/etc/init.d/boot @@ -52,7 +52,8 @@ start() { killall -q hotplug2 [ -x /sbin/hotplug2 ] && /sbin/hotplug2 --override --persistent \ - --max-children 1 --no-coldplug >/dev/null 2>&1 & + --set-worker /lib/hotplug2/worker_fork.so \ + --max-children 1 >/dev/null 2>&1 & # the coldplugging of network interfaces needs to happen later, so we do it manually here for iface in $(awk -F: '/:/ {print $1}' /proc/net/dev); do diff --git a/package/base-files/files/etc/preinit b/package/base-files/files/etc/preinit index 76443836e3..4e706f182a 100755 --- a/package/base-files/files/etc/preinit +++ b/package/base-files/files/etc/preinit @@ -32,8 +32,8 @@ if grep devfs /proc/filesystems > /dev/null; then elif [ -x /sbin/hotplug2 ]; then mount -t tmpfs tmpfs /dev -o size=512K mknod /dev/console c 5 1 - /sbin/hotplug2 --coldplug --set-rules-file /etc/hotplug2-init.rules - /sbin/hotplug2 --no-coldplug --persistent --set-rules-file /etc/hotplug2-init.rules & + /sbin/hotplug2 --set-worker /lib/hotplug2/worker_fork.so --set-rules-file /etc/hotplug2-init.rules --no-persistent --set-coldplug-cmd /sbin/udevtrigger + /sbin/hotplug2 --set-worker /lib/hotplug2/worker_fork.so --set-rules-file /etc/hotplug2-init.rules --persistent & M0=/dev/ptmx M1=/dev/ptmx HOTPLUG= |